Last year the Government announced its decision to create a single unitary authority for Somerset.

This means that Somerset’s County and District Councils are now working together to deliver a new council for Somerset that brings together existing services.

The five councils will also work with partners, City, Town and Parish Councils and residents to create a new council which delivers for everyone.

The change to a unitary authority means that your landlord from April 1, 2023, will be Somerset Council, but the service continues to be provided by the same staff.

Your landlord will still be the council and the services you are receiving from Homes in Sedgemoor will continue in the same way.

You will pay your rent to the council, but the name of the council will change to Somerset Council. You can pay your rent in the same way as you currently do. If you pay by direct debit, it will continue, and you do not need to make a change.
